Transcriptomics of the human endometrium

Abstract: During the mid-secretory phase, the endometrium acquires the receptive phenotype, which corresponds to the only period throughout the endometrial cycle in which embryo implantation is viable. Endometrial receptivity is a crucial process and even more important in Assisted Reproductive Technologies (ART) where embryo-endometrial synchronization is coordinated through embryo transfer timing. “…These original studies have been refined over the years using immunohistochemical (IHC) markers of cell proliferation, coupled with expression of cell cycle regulated proteins and steroid receptors that together with quantitative approaches in staged endometrial biopsies confirmed the Noyes staging and form the basis of current understanding [6]. Similarly, global gene expression studies of the whole human endometrium defined proliferative, early secretory, mid-secretory and late secretory endometrium into specific categories based on transcriptional and microRNA profiles, indicating the significance of the coordinated sequence of molecular events in response to sex steroids [710]. …”
